I played football under Jacks tutelage on the 1959 Monsignor Bonner High School City champions. Jack move me from half back to fullback in my senior year to accommodate Joe triola. Under Jack coaching we won the Catholic league and of course beat Central and amazing 54-0. I tied or was the high scorer of the Philadelphia area thank you Jack my memories are many and indeled my mind and heart
